We make our seasonal debut in the Emirates FA Cup this weekend, with a Second Qualifying Round tie.

Worksop Town visit the SEAH Stadium on Saturday, 19th September 2026, as we seek to progress in the famous competition.

Our guide to the game is below:

Venue: The SEAH Stadium
Kick-off: 3:00pm

The game will not be formally segregated, with Worksop Town supporters allocated to T Block of the West Stand, although they will not be restricted to this area.

Turnstiles will open at 1:30pm.

We encourage supporters to purchase tickets in advance to reduce queues at the ticket office.

Tickets can also be purchased on the day via TicketCo or from the club’s ticket office, for both home and away supporters.

Administration charges apply to on-the-day purchases.

Season Ticket Holders

As this is a cup game, season tickets are not valid.

Season ticket holders who wish to sit in their normal seat are advised to purchase their ticket online via TicketCo and select their usual seat.

Car Parking

Car parking is available at the SEAH Stadium at a cost of £5 per vehicle.

Payment can be made using the card machines near the ticket office in the main car park. Please note that there is no cash payment option available.

We ask everyone attending the game to show consideration for our local residential neighbours. Supporters are encouraged to use formal parking arrangements and avoid inconveniencing residents by blocking side streets or driveways.

Please also remember that emergency vehicles may need to access properties on these streets.

Additional parking is available in Wellington, with several car parks located within a 15-minute walk of the stadium.
